What's a little more heat in NM? Seriously, Bikram Yoga may initially seem a 
little harder than other types of yoga because....it is. It's hot in there! It 
actually takes a few classes to get used to the heat and your instructor will 
probably tell you to take it slow and simply lay down and rest if the heat is 
getting to you. The trick for the first 2 or 3 sessions is to stay in the room 
for the entire class and just get used to the heat. 

The advantages to Bikram, in my opinion, is that the heat helps to loosen the 
muscles and that allows you to stretch a little further. I've also found that 
after a session you come out of the room with that feeling of total relaxation 
- similar to coming out of a sauna.
